Worship is a right that belongs to Allaah, the Mighty and Majestic. It is not permissible that anyone is worshipped along with Him, no matter who he is. The people have Jaahiliyyah have reversed this issue, [they have understood it backwards]. They have abandoned the worship of Allaah, for which they have been created, and they have worshipped other than Him, the Mighty and Majestic, such as idols, trees, rocks, jinn, angels, righteous people, and saints. 4 As a side point, I do not know any scholar of tafseer, in the history of Islaam, who explained the word "fitnah" to be terrorism or the likes of what some of the ignorant people have explained the word "Fitnah" to be in this verse. 5 Soorah al-anfaal (8):39 6 Soorah adh-dhaariyaat (51):56
So, they dedicated acts of worship to other than Allaah, the Mighty and Majestic. Some of them have not worshipped Allaah at all. They are outright disbelievers from atheists and people who believe in reincarnation. And from them are those who worship Allaah and others along with Allaah. - -. : But the ruling upon them is one. The one who worships Allaah along with others is just like the one who has not worshipped Allaah at all. This is because his worship is rejected and unacceptable, and Allaah, the Most High, is not pleased with shirk. It is also binding that when the action is done, it is done in agreement with that which Allaah, the Perfect and Most High, has legislated. Allaah does not accept the action that has any bid`ah in it just as He does not accept the action that has any shirk in it. So, the most grave of all affairs of Jaahiliyyah is shirk with Allaah, the Mighty and Majestic, and bid`ah. 7 - - The Shaykh [Muhammad bin `Abdul-Wahhaab] began, may Allaah have mercy upon him, with this issue because it is the most dangerous of all of the aspects of Jaahiliyyah. They used to worship righteous people and the saints, as had taken place with the people of Noah, when they had gone into excesses in the religion regarding the righteous people, Wadd, Suwaa`, Yaghooth, Ya`ooq, and Nasr. And they worshipped their images beside Allaah, the Mighty and Majestic, with the reasoning that they were righteous and that they were people who were brought close to Allaah, and that they are the ones who will intercede on behalf of others with Allaah. : : : : This is how Jaahiliyyah took place with this aspect. So, they used to worship righteous people, saints, and angels, saying: "We worship them only that they may bring us near to Allaah." They were saying: "These are our intercessors with Allaah." They were not saying that these are the partners of Allaah in His Ruboobiyyah," 8 they were merely saying, "They are worshippers of Allaah. They will take an intermediary position between us and Allaah. They will intercede for us and they will bring us near to Allaah." They were not considering this action of theirs as polytheism, because the Shaytaan had beautified the action for them, so they thought it was not shirk, but rather attaining nearness through the righteous, and taking them as intermediaries. However, reality is not something based on the names of the actions we give them, rather, reality is based on what it is. This is the most important of all aspects of Jaahiliyyah; the worship of the saints and the righteous from the dead and absent ones; seeking their help, seeking refuge with them, and seeking affairs from them, like the worshippers of today are upon today precisely. [Look at] the worship of tombs nowadays, those who draw near to the dead in the graves, and calling upon them instead of calling upon Allah, and seeking help from them in times of need. This is what the people of Jaahiliyyah were upon. Just as the Most High stated: : ~ } { z y x w v u t s rm l «And they worship besides Allaah things that hurt them not, nor profit them, and they say: "These are our intercessors with Allaah."» 13 :. It is the same thing happening now. If these Qubooriyyoon 14 are debated, [called to the truth], and forbidden from the worship of the grave, they say: "We do not worship graves; worship is for Allaah. Instead, these intermediaries are between us and Allaah. They intercede on our behalf with Him." This is exactly what Allaah, the Most High, rejected and detested from the people of Jaahiliyyah entirely. l ~ } { z y x w v u t s rm «And they worship besides Allaah things that hurt them not, nor profit them, and they say: "These are our intercessors with Allaah."» 15 13 Soorah Yoonus (10:18) 14 People who are attached to the graves. Their acts of worships are all for the graves, to the graves, and on top of the graves and around them. 15 Soorah Yoonus (10:18)
He said: : l f e d c b a `_ ~ } {m «And those who take awliyaa. (protectors and helpers) besides Him (say): "We worship them only that they may bring us near to Allaah.» 16 They did not worship them because they thought they were partners with Allaah in creating, providing, and giving life and death. They knew and acknowledged openly that these things were for Allaah only. And they only worshipped these objects of worship to draw them closer to Allaah. :.. So, they say: "We are worshippers with sins, and those are righteous people. They have status with Allaah. We want them to intercede for us on our behalf, so that Allah may accept our acceptance." This is how the devils of mankind and the jinn had beautified for them this affair.. What is so strange [about these Qubooriyyoon] is that they read the Qur`aan and pass by these verses whilst paying them no mind, and they continue worshipping graves. This is the action of Jaahiliyyah, and this is because they have not understood what it is the people of Jaahiliyyah were upon. They did not understand that this was from the affairs of Jaahiliyyah. This is a result of ignorance with regards to the affairs of al-jaahiliyyah. 17 16 Soorah az-zumar (39):3 17 The Shaykh warned us about not having knowledge of Jaahiliyyah. He told us that we must have knowledge of Jaahiliyah to stay away from it. And he explained that the affect of not knowing about the affairs of Jaahiliyah was very serious and very dangerous. This is a prime example of what he told us about in the introduction, that people fall into the worship of other than Allaah because they do not understand the affairs of Jaahiliyyahs, what it is they were upon and what is it they were forbidden from doing.
